2-Benzoylacetanilide (2-BAA) is an aromatic anilide compound extensively employed in scientific research as a model for exploring the structure-activity relationship of various molecules. It finds utility in synthesizing a diverse range of compounds. It exhibits solubility in organic solvents like chloroform while being insoluble in water. It serves as a model compound for studying enzyme inhibition and the development of novel enzyme inhibitors.
